Troubleshooting & Replacement Tips
Common failure signatures that point to the 3BSC690086R1:
- Entire I/O channel offline: If an AI810, AO810, DI810, or DO810 module loses all channel communication simultaneously while the module LED shows green, the MTU is the first suspect — not the I/O module itself. The MTU carries the field-side signal path; a cracked PCB trace or corroded terminal block will sever all channels at once.
- Intermittent signal drift on analog inputs: Loose cage-clamp terminals on the MTU cause micro-interruptions that appear as random 4–20 mA drift in the historian. Before replacing transmitters, re-torque all MTU terminals to the specified 0.5–0.6 N·m and re-test.
- Ground fault alarm with no field wiring change: Internal insulation breakdown between the field terminal block and the chassis ground rail is a known aging failure mode. Isolate the MTU from field wiring and measure insulation resistance — values below 1 MΩ confirm MTU replacement is required.
- Module not recognized after rack insertion: The 3BSC690086R1 uses a passive termination architecture — it carries no firmware and requires no addressing. If the mating I/O module fails to enumerate after MTU swap, verify the module bus connector on the MTU backplane is fully seated and the locking lever is engaged.
Step-by-step hot-swap procedure (where system architecture permits):
- In ABB 800xA or Composer, navigate to the affected I/O module and force all channels to their safe fallback values before disconnecting field wiring.
- Label and photograph all field cable connections on the existing MTU — terminal numbering can vary between MTU revisions.
- Loosen the MTU retaining screws (typically M3 × 2) and slide the unit out of the DIN rail clip. Do not pull by the terminal block.
- Transfer field cables to the replacement 3BSC690086R1 in the same terminal sequence. Torque cage-clamp terminals to 0.5 N·m.
- Seat the new MTU onto the DIN rail, engage the locking lever, and re-insert the I/O module. The module bus auto-negotiates — no DIP switch or address configuration is required for this MTU model.
- Release channel fallback values in 800xA and verify live readings against field instruments. Log the replacement in your CMMS with the serial number of the removed unit.
Note: If your installation uses the MTU in a redundant I/O configuration (e.g., paired with an RCI800 redundancy module), follow ABB’s redundancy switchover procedure before removing the primary MTU to avoid a bump in the control loop.
Reliability in Harsh Conditions
The 3BSC690086R1 is built to ABB’s industrial-grade mechanical and electrical specifications, validated for continuous operation in environments that would degrade consumer or light-industrial hardware within months.
- Vibration resistance: Qualified to IEC 60068-2-6 sinusoidal vibration testing — 10–150 Hz sweep at 1 g acceleration. The DIN rail mounting clip and PCB standoffs are designed to prevent resonance-induced connector fretting, a common failure mode in compressor rooms and pump stations.
- Thermal cycling: Validated across the full 0°C to +55°C operating range with thermal shock testing per IEC 60068-2-14. The cage-clamp terminal block maintains rated contact force across this temperature range without creep relaxation.
- Humidity and condensation: Conformal coating on the PCB provides protection against humidity ingress up to 95% RH non-condensing. In coastal or tropical installations, this coating is the primary defense against copper trace corrosion.
- EMC immunity: Designed to EN 61000-4 series immunity levels — including 4 kV contact ESD (Level 4), 2 kV fast transient burst on signal lines, and 10 V/m radiated immunity. Field wiring routed near VFD output cables will not induce false signals into the MTU terminal block.
- Mechanical durability: The cage-clamp terminal block is rated for a minimum of 50 insertion/removal cycles without degradation of contact resistance. This matters in facilities where annual maintenance requires full field wiring disconnection.
